吾爱破解 - 52pojie.cn

 找回密码
 注册[Register]

QQ登录

只需一步,快速开始

查看: 1048|回复: 7
收起左侧

[求助] .net程序灰色按钮及过注册方法

[复制链接]
xujidejia 发表于 2024-6-1 16:03
今天遇到一个没有任何加密的.net程序,是一个下载安装的软件,需要购买后才能执行安装,本来是想修改灰色按钮的,搞了好久也没找到启用这个按钮的地方。最后我在DNSPY中找到了支付返回的代码如下: image.png
[Asm] 纯文本查看 复制代码
		public static bool isPay()
		{
			if (OrderService.order == null)
			{
				return false;
			}
			if (OrderService.order.state == 1)
			{
				return true;
			}
			OrderService.UpdateState();
			return OrderService.order.state == 1;
		}

我对这段代码修改成下面这样,无论如何都返回return true,
[Asm] 纯文本查看 复制代码
// 修改后的 isPay 方法,无论订单状态如何,都返回 true  
public static bool isPay()  
{  
    return true; // 直接返回 true,不检查订单状态  
}

但是运行后还是不行!请教下各位大神

附上软件下载链接http://earth.mengzirexinxikeji.cn/earth-setup-baidu2.exe

发帖前要善用论坛搜索功能,那里可能会有你要找的答案或者已经有人发布过相同内容了,请勿重复发帖。

lccccccc 发表于 2024-6-1 16:24
你改了这里无论如何都返回return true,但是程序不是立刻执行的isPay方法,是在点击立即购买,再点我已付款完成后,才会执行isPay方法的



你改的是对的,但是
我认为这个软件开发者就是故意设置那个按钮不可点击的,所以才都是灰色
 楼主| xujidejia 发表于 2024-6-1 16:33
本帖最后由 xujidejia 于 2024-6-1 16:38 编辑
lccccccc 发表于 2024-6-1 16:24
你改了这里无论如何都返回return true,但是程序不是立刻执行的isPay方法,是在点击立即购买,再点我已付款 ...

为什么我修改以后,点击已完成付款,提示我的是没有查询到订单呢?但是保存出去文件又是可以用的!
image.png
天下有道 发表于 2024-6-1 17:50
xujidejia 发表于 2024-6-1 16:33
为什么我修改以后,点击已完成付款,提示我的是没有查询到订单呢?但是保存出去文件又是可以用的!

我觉得应该是没有查询到有款项入账,有服务器校验
flyer_2001 发表于 2024-6-1 18:30
这个还需要要收费吗?earth pro程序可以网上找到
jidesheng6 发表于 2024-6-1 19:38
flyer_2001 发表于 2024-6-1 18:30
这个还需要要收费吗?earth pro程序可以网上找到

哈哈,感觉都是一个人做的,有个网站卖visual studio code的网站也是这个风格,专门骗人的,免费的加个程序来付费
flyer_2001 发表于 2024-6-1 21:31
jidesheng6 发表于 2024-6-1 19:38
哈哈,感觉都是一个人做的,有个网站卖visual studio code的网站也是这个风格,专门骗人的,免费的加个程 ...

确实,很离谱,就是用来骗学生或小白的。
mix1987 发表于 2024-6-2 13:22
世风日下,黄皮子生财有道啊!会点皮毛技术也好,省的去跟着站队的到处吹牛逼了
您需要登录后才可以回帖 登录 | 注册[Register]

本版积分规则

返回列表

RSS订阅|小黑屋|处罚记录|联系我们|吾爱破解 - LCG - LSG ( 京ICP备16042023号 | 京公网安备 11010502030087号 )

GMT+8, 2024-11-21 18:37

Powered by Discuz!

Copyright © 2001-2020, Tencent Cloud.

快速回复 返回顶部 返回列表